Job Description

Our fast-growing firm is seeking a detail-oriented, driven, and highly organized Government Relations Coordinator to join our Capitol Hill headquarters. This is an entry-level opportunity ideal for recent graduates with a strong interest in government affairs, public policy, and advocacy — offering tremendous career growth potential in a fast-paced environment.

What You’ll Do:

  • Client & Lobbying Support: Assist lobbyists with client management, schedule and attend Capitol Hill meetings, and manage smaller client accounts to achieve their goals.

  • Administrative Management: Oversee day-to-day operations for a firm of 4+ lobbyists with ~40 clients, maintain meticulous records, track multiple bills per client, handle compliance reporting, and support financial transactions.

  • Project & Event Coordination: Organize internal events, client gatherings, and advocacy days; manage office logistics including supplies, IT, and utilities.

  • Communications & Documentation: Draft weekly/monthly reports, create visual materials in Canva, develop informational packets, maintain legislative tracking tools, update website content, and coordinate professional photography.

  • Internship Program Leadership: Recruit, onboard, and supervise interns for multiple terms, ensuring a meaningful and educational experience.

What We’re Looking For:

  • Bachelor’s degree with either 1 year of relevant experience or multiple relevant internships.

  • Exceptional writing and research skills.

  • Solid understanding of the legislative and regulatory process.

  • Highly organized with excellent scheduling and record-keeping abilities.

This is an excellent role for someone ready to make an impact, learn quickly, and grow within the government relations field.

Salary range is 45-50K with strong commission structure for business development.
